** The GMC repair market in Oxon Hill is characterized by a few highly competent independent shops, with the most specialized services concentrated in the immediate surrounding communities. The market is not saturated with dedicated GMC-only specialists, but the top independent providers have cultivated the necessary expertise to service the full range of GMC vehicles, from light-duty crossovers to heavy-duty Duramax/Allison-powered trucks. **Average Quality:** The quality of service is polarized. The top-tier shops (like those listed) offer service quality and technical knowledge that often rivals or exceeds dealerships, but there are also less specialized general mechanics whose expertise may not extend to complex GMC-specific systems. **Competition Level:** Competition is moderate. Dealerships are the primary competition for warranty work and specific recalls, but for out-of-warranty repairs and specialized diesel or transmission work, the independent shops compete on price, personalized service, and reputation for honesty. **Typical Pricing:** Labor rates in the Oxon Hill area for specialized GMC work typically range from **$120 - $160 per hour**. Independent shops generally offer a 20-30% cost savings compared to dealership service departments. Parts pricing is competitive, but for major components like Allison transmission parts or Duramax injectors, prices are largely standardized across the market.

Common questions about gmc repair services in Oxon Hill, MD
In Oxon Hill, common issues include suspension wear from potholes on local roads like MD-210 and MD-414, as well as increased brake service frequency due to stop-and-go traffic on the Beltway. GMC trucks and SUVs also often require attention to their climate control systems to handle our humid summers and variable winter conditions.
Look for shops that are ASE-certified and have specific experience with GMC models, particularly trucks and SUVs. Checking for positive reviews from local Oxon Hill and Fort Washington residents on community platforms can also indicate reliable service and familiarity with area-specific driving conditions.
Seek service immediately if you notice harsh shifting, slipping, or delayed engagement, especially after frequent driving on hilly areas or in heavy Capital Beltway traffic. Proactive fluid checks and changes are crucial due to the strain of local congested and stop-and-go driving patterns.
Typically, dealerships in the National Harbor/Oxon Hill area have higher labor rates, while qualified independent shops can offer competitive pricing for parts and labor. Always get a written estimate that breaks down OEM versus aftermarket part costs for a clear comparison.
Consider more frequent undercarriage inspections for rust prevention due to road salt used on Maryland highways in winter. Also, the high summer humidity and heat necessitate vigilant cooling system and AC maintenance to prevent overheating and system failure.
